General News of Saturday, 19 December 2020Source: www.ghanaweb.comGhanaian German Centre was set up to provide opportunities for the youth - David Tetteplay videoSenior National Programme Coordinator, PME, David TetteA Senior National Programme Coordinator at the Ghana German Centre, David Tette, has said as part of the efforts to support migrants, the centre has provided opportunities which includes jobs and training programmes in the country. He said, since its establishment in 2017, the centre has provided over 3,000 jobs for migrants and over 1000 for startup projects.
